ASSERTION(A): The image formed on a plane mirror is laterally inverted

REASON(R): In a plane mirror, the image is always smaller in size than the object​

The image formed in a plane mirror is always laterally inverted.

The image formed is virtual and erect.

The image is placed at a same distance from that mirror as the real object.

The image is the same size as the actual object.
